Adam Nagourney / New York Times:
In Tapes, Nixon Rails About Jews and Blacks  —  YORBA LINDA, Calif. — Richard M. Nixon made disparaging remarks about Jews, blacks, Italian-Americans and Irish-Americans in a series of extended conversations with top aides and his personal secretary, recorded in the Oval Office 16 months before he resigned as president.

Mark Landler / New York Times:
Holbrooke in Critical Condition Following Surgery  —  WASHINGTON — Richard C. Holbrooke, the Obama administration's special representative to Afghanistan and Pakistan, is in critical condition at a Washington hospital after emergency surgery to repair a tear in his aorta, the State Department said in a statement on Saturday.

New York Times:
Madoff's Elder Son Found Dead in Suicide  —  Mark Madoff, the older of Bernard L. Madoff's two sons, was found dead in his Manhattan apartment on Saturday, in an apparent suicide on the second anniversary of the day his father was arrested for running a gigantic Ponzi scheme that shattered thousands of lives around the world.
